Parents & Family of Angélique RÉGUINDEAU dite JOACHIM

Explore parents, grandparents, spouses, children, and the family connections surrounding Angélique RÉGUINDEAU dite JOACHIM.



Born: 22 November 1711 in Boucherville, Canada, New France

Paternal grandparents: Joachim RÉGUINDEAU , Magdeleine HANNETON
Maternal grandparents: Denis VERONNEAU , Marguerite BERTAULT


Spou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):

Angélique  married  Pierre DENEAU (DENIAU) 7 May 1731 in Boucherville, Canada, New France .  The couple had (at least) 7 children.
Pierre DENEAU (DENIAU)  was born 27 July 1704 in Longueuil, Canada, New France .  Pierre was the child of Pierre DENEAU (DENIAU) (DAIGNEAU) and Marie-Anne CESAR dite LAGARDELETTE.

Angélique RÉGUINDEAU dite JOACHIM died 11 December 1775 in Boucherville, Province of Québec, Canada .

Québec Place Names Through History

Québec has been described by several names during different periods of its history. Knowing the period name can make older records easier to recognize.

Early 1600s–1760
Canada, New France
1760–1763
Canada
1763–1791
Province of Québec
1791–1867
Lower Canada
1867–present
Québec, Canada

What is a "dit/dite" Name?

When the first settlers came to Québec from France, it was a custom to add a "dit" nickname to the surname. The English translation of "dit" is "said." Colonists of Nouvelle France used dit names as distinguishers. A settler might use one to differentiate a branch of the family from siblings, sometimes choosing a name connected with the place to which the family had relocated.

A dit name could also result from a casual adoption or from honoring the family that had raised someone. In other cases it identified the town or village in France from which the person originated. The custom ended around 1900, when people increasingly used only one name, either the dit nickname or the original surname.
